For those who are here today it will be a long one as racing starts at 8:15 sharp and a very agressive schedule it is for both Sportsman and Pro's .

Yesterday had its ups and downs for sure - the Stock session was one of the best I've witnessed here at the Grove - watching the "Droozemobile" speed to the #1 spot showed me they are working on these new cars -- as it left the line it looked more and more like a traditional stocker - congrats to the "NewHemi" team --- and the delay - one of the longest while the Sun was shining - they tried hard but it took forever and I'm sure every member of the Safety Safari went to bed tired last evening - but one just has to ask -- what in the world keeps causing the water problems ? We thought they had been fixed but yesterday showed us that's not the case - at least not yet .

As for the fans - up and down for them also - I couldn't believe my eyes yesterday afternoon when after a several hour delay the stands were still packed -but in the end they were treated to spectacular Pro show late last evening . As you'll tell from the photos there were plenty of people here yesterday playing hookey from work .

In case you're interested its still chilly here in Pennsylvania - sounded like my furnace ran most of the night and at this moment its a balmy 52 degrees and climbing as the Sun comes up in half an hour - today will have less humidity and a tick better barometer with the high temp of 72 - sounds like it could be faster today .Low tonight to be 38 with possible frost .

First round of Stock completed - great round in the clean crisp morning air -most were at least 2 slow from yesterday - most except Keith Lynch who went red then dropped a 9.80 with his B/SA Drag Pak car .

Others - Meile over Chapman , Bobby Bender in his Kingswood over E.Bednez , Santangelo over Robison ,D.Cook over Ficcaci , Fetch beat Roberts , Kieth O. over Bialis who was red , Zane over Bardecoff ,Lowell over a broken Plourd , Rampy over Beatti , Fernandez over Boudreau , Kier out , Joe Greek out , Wendy moves on , Anthony B's car wins with Norm piloting , Pires over Martens , Casey goes red , Biondo wins .

S/Street on the track - S/G AND S/S coming up .................

From what I heard last night when I left Comp was getting 1 shot and into 1st round, S/C and S/G both still have to get their time shots cause they got the hook yesterday when the "Weepers" came up. They will only run 1 round today and 2nd round will be on Sunday...Stk, SStk, Super Street all will get 2 rounds today. The Alky Cars may go into 1st round today since time is limited. I did see the run order yesterday but, as they they say "Subject to Change". As Jack said it will be a Jam Packed day at the Grove!!
